AK-CHIN - Hiram "Tweety" Carlyle, 48, of the Ak-Chin Indian Community died Jan. 4, 2008 at home.


The wake service will begin at 6 p.m. today at 42275 W. Peters & Nall Road. Funeral Mass will be celebrated at St. Francis of Assisi Catholic Mission at 9 a.m. Friday by the Rev. Ed Meulemans.

Mr. Carlyle was born on Aug. 29, 1959 in Sacaton. He formerly was a firefighter/EMT for the Ak-Chin Fire Department. He enjoyed an array of sports both as a player and spectator. A 1977 graduate of Maricopa High School, he played a vital role on the Maricopa High School Rams baseball teams that captured Class C state titles in 1975 and 1976. He was lovingly known as "Uncle" by his many nieces and nephews.

Survivors include a daughter, Leanne Peters; three sisters, Delia M. Carlyle, Delores Rodriguez and Colleen Padilla; and a stepsister, Bernadette White, all of Ak-Chin. He was preceded in death by a daughter, Annalee Peters; his parents, Richard D. and Esther (Thomas) Carlyle; and a stepsister, Brenda White.

J. Warren Funeral Services, Cole & Maud The Gardens Chapel is in charge of arrangements.
